First impressions matter. If your website looks old-fashioned, visitors may assume your business is outdated too. Modern design trends favour clean layouts, bold typography, and interactive elements.
Cue signs your design needs an upgrade:
● Cluttered or text-heavy pages
● Poor colour schemes and low-quality images
● Lack of white space and visual hierarchy
Solution: A website redesign project can give your brand a fresh, professional look that builds trust with users.
Did you know that over 60% of web traffic comes from mobile devices? If your site isn’t mobile- friendly, Google will rank it lower, and users will leave quickly.
Common mobile issues:
● The text is too small to read
● Buttons are not clickable
● Slow loading on phones
Solution: A responsive redesign a website ensures smooth performance on all devices, improving SEO and user satisfaction.
Nobody likes a slow website. If your pages take more than 3 seconds to load, 53% of visitors will leave. Speed also affects Google rankings.
Why your site might be slow:
● Unoptimised images and videos
● Too many plugins or bloated code
● Poor hosting service
Solution: A redesign can optimise performance through better web development practices like image compression and efficient coding.

Your website should turn visitors into customers. If your conversion rates are low, your design or messaging may be the problem.
Conversion killers:
● Hidden contact forms or buy buttons
● Too many distractions
● Unclear value proposition
Solution: A strategic redesign can streamline the user journey, making it easier for visitors to take action.
Google’s algorithms change frequently. If your rankings are falling, your site may lack modern SEO best practices.
Common SEO issues:
● Poor mobile optimisation
● Thin or outdated content
● Slow page speed
Solution: A redesign can include SEO elements like schema markup, faster loading, and better keyword optimisation.

Older websites are more prone to hacking, especially if they run on outdated software like old WordPress versions.
Security risks of an outdated site:
● No SSL certificate (HTTPS)
● Unpatched security flaws
● Malware infections
Solution: A redesign ensures your site uses the latest security protocols to protect user data.
